Our physical therapists (PTs) assist patients to regain strength and balance, prevent falls, increase range of motion, decrease pain and regain functional mobility. This all contributes to rebuilding their confidence and regaining their independence.
Physical therapy also helps patients increase their strength, muscle function, coordination, endurance and mobility. All of these are designed to help patients win back their independence, health and safety.
